Major City Air Raid Siren

The VictorySiren -

33,000watts guaranteed range of 4miles max range of 30-40miles. An interesting read.

I'm only 44 (oh *****, that's depressing) but I can recall as a kid that we still had weekly / monthly tests of the sirens across the UK.

I believe they're no longer in-situ as they have something that can broadcast on every TV / Radio / etc if such alerts are needed
